What Causes Swollen And Curled Fingers In A Person With Rheumatoid Arthritis?

I have been diagnosed with rheumatoid arthritis/scleroderma. I have been on Plaquenil for 5 months and methotrexate for going on 2 months. My fingers are swollen and curled such that I can t straighten them. I have not seen any relief at all. In fact, my condition has worsened significantly in that time. Now I am noticing that the skin on my forearms and inner thighs is red. Also, any time I touch anything with my forearms it leaves an indention. Even holding it against clothing causes an indention. I am beginning to wonder if my diagnosis is wrong. Thoughts?

Sorry to hear your are suffering from Rheumatoid arthritis.
The symptoms you describe are symptoms of rheumatoid arthritis especially the joint manifestations.This disease responds wells on methotrexate and symptoms can as well be controlled with plaquenil. Methotrexate however has as side effect reddening of the skin and may explain your symptoms.
However, being an auto-immune disorder, a possible association of rheumatoid arthritis with another auto-immune diseases like lupus should be eliminated.I will suggest you see a Rheumatologist or an Internist for an extensive evaluation.I will advise you exercise regularly, rest well and avoid stress.Heat and cold packs placement may help control pain occasionally when intense.
